German scientists: COVID-19 asymptomatic can lead to organ damage

Asymptomatic COVID-19 has consequences. This conclusion was reached by a group of scientists from Germany, according to the European Heart Journal.

Researchers warn that even a mild course of the disease can cause damage to various organs. In particular, a person may have decreased lung capacity, increased airway resistance, heart problems, decreased kidney function, and an increased risk of venous thrombosis in the lower extremities.

According to scientists, the data obtained are of particular interest, because the Omicron strain, which today is actively spreading throughout the world, is often asymptomatic or mild.
